One essential aspect of protecting against cyber threats is through cyber resilience testing.
cyber resilience testing, also known as cyber security stress testing, involves simulating real-world cyber attacks on an organization’s systems, networks, and applications to assess their level of resilience and ability to withstand potential breaches. This proactive approach enables businesses to identify vulnerabilities, weaknesses, and gaps in their defense mechanisms before a cyber attack occurs, allowing them to strengthen their security posture and minimize the impact of potential breaches.
There are several key benefits to conducting cyber resilience testing. Firstly, it helps organizations understand their current cybersecurity strengths and weaknesses. By simulating various attack scenarios, businesses can gain insights into how well-prepared they are to defend against different types of cyber threats. This information is crucial for developing effective cybersecurity strategies and allocating resources where they are most needed.
Secondly, cyber resilience testing helps organizations enhance their incident response capabilities. In the event of a cyber attack, having a well-defined and tested incident response plan can make a significant difference in minimizing the impact of the breach and reducing downtime. By conducting regular cyber resilience testing, businesses can ensure that their response teams are well-trained, their procedures are up-to-date, and their systems are resilient enough to withstand potential cyber attacks.
Moreover, cyber resilience testing can also help organizations comply with industry regulations and standards. Many industries, such as finance, healthcare, and government, have strict cybersecurity requirements that businesses must adhere to in order to protect sensitive data and maintain customer trust. By regularly testing their cyber resilience, organizations can demonstrate their commitment to cybersecurity best practices and ensure compliance with relevant regulations.
Another key benefit of cyber resilience testing is that it helps businesses build trust with their customers and partners. In today’s digital age, data breaches and cyber attacks have become all too common, leading to widespread concerns about data privacy and security. By investing in cyber resilience testing and demonstrating their commitment to protecting sensitive information, organizations can reassure their stakeholders that they take cybersecurity seriously and are actively working to safeguard their data.
When it comes to cyber resilience testing, there are several best practices that organizations should follow to ensure its effectiveness. Firstly, businesses should conduct regular and comprehensive tests that cover a wide range of cyber attack scenarios, including phishing attacks, malware infections, DDoS attacks, and ransomware attacks. This will help organizations identify vulnerabilities across different attack vectors and strengthen their defenses accordingly.
Secondly, organizations should involve key stakeholders in the cyber resilience testing process, including IT security teams, executive leadership, legal and compliance teams, and external cybersecurity experts. By having a diverse group of experts involved in the testing process, businesses can gain a more comprehensive understanding of their cybersecurity posture and develop holistic strategies to address any vulnerabilities that are identified.
Additionally, businesses should prioritize remediation efforts based on the findings of cyber resilience testing. Once vulnerabilities are identified, organizations should take immediate steps to address them, whether it’s through implementing security patches, updating software, or enhancing employee training. By proactively addressing weaknesses in their cybersecurity defenses, organizations can reduce the likelihood of successful cyber attacks and protect their critical assets.
